Understanding Router Placement
Router placement refers to where you position your wireless router in your environment. The goal is to maximize signal strength and minimize interference. As gaming requires a stable and fast connection, optimal placement is essential for competitive play and seamless streaming.
Factors Affecting Router Performance
- Distance: The farther away the device is from the router, the weaker the signal.
- Obstructions: Walls, furniture, and appliances can block or weaken Wi-Fi signals.
- Interference: Other electronic devices, such as microwaves and cordless phones, can disrupt Wi-Fi signals.
- Router Placement Height: Placing the router at a higher position can improve coverage.
Best Practices for Router Placement in 2026
To optimize gaming performance, consider the following best practices:
- Central Location: Place the router in a central area of your home to evenly distribute signals.
- Elevated Position: Position the router on a high shelf or mount it on a wall.
- Avoid Obstacles: Keep the router away from thick walls, metal objects, and large furniture.
- Minimize Interference: Keep the router away from other electronic devices that emit radio waves.
- Use Mesh Networks: In larger homes, consider mesh Wi-Fi systems to extend coverage.
Emerging Technologies in 2026
In 2026, new technologies such as Wi-Fi 7 and advanced mesh systems are revolutionizing home networking. These innovations offer higher speeds, lower latency, and better coverage, making router placement even more critical for gamers seeking optimal performance.
Wi-Fi 7 and Gaming
Wi-Fi 7 provides unprecedented bandwidth and reduced latency, supporting the demands of high-resolution gaming and virtual reality. Proper placement ensures these benefits are fully realized, giving gamers a competitive edge.
Mesh Systems and Coverage
Mesh Wi-Fi systems create a unified network across multiple nodes, eliminating dead zones. Strategic placement of these nodes is vital to maintain low latency and high speeds essential for gaming in 2026.
